Output 104f8aa150c7f7d2a95d7625ef67417f5b3e623b55bead9f8d03aa0b044c18bd:0

value
190463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 846dd40b8b84b3b478ed5e990dd5905ab12d7c9b OP_EQUAL
address
3DmEgsPJN7M1zUj6eQzAbXKXYVkWABWb5y
transaction
104f8aa150c7f7d2a95d7625ef67417f5b3e623b55bead9f8d03aa0b044c18bd
confirmations
170872
spent
true